A plain-language look at the latest Form 990 figures available. These numbers help you ask better questions; they do not, by themselves, rate whether a charity is good or bad.

How each $100 of revenue was used

The large number compares each expense with revenue. The smaller number shows its share of total expenses.

Total reported revenue$952,827,667
Mission workProgram services$593,387,12662.28% of revenue84.8% of expenses
ManagementOffice and general costs$105,232,73411.04% of revenue15.0% of expenses
FundraisingAsking for donations$753,4670.08% of revenue0.1% of expenses
Revenue left after expensesReported annual surplus$253,454,34026.60% of revenueShown in gray on the chart
Total expenses$699,373,32773.40% of revenue

Gray means reported revenue left after expenses for this filing year. It does not necessarily mean cash sitting in a bank account.
